Responsibilities
The Senior Procurement/Category Professional leads the development of category strategies, designs sourcing plans, oversee negotiations, implement contracts, and drive successful supplier relationships. Additionally, this role is also responsible for ensuring strong alignment with, and becoming a trusted advisor to, key functional leaders. The Senior Procurement/Category Professional will also partner with business and sourcing leadership in Humana's business segments to drive enterprise-wide value.
Responsibilities
Lead the development of category strategies based on sourcing profession best practices, including supply market analyses, Porter's Five Forces, should-cost models, process and domain expertise
Develop risk- and probability-adjusted multi-year savings forecasts and annual savings goals
Oversee analysis of qualitative and quantitative supplier characteristics, including supplier capabilities, supplier goals and objectives, risk profile, and supplier's financial position for requisite categories
Develop multi-year sourcing pipelines that drive total value, including cost savings and supplier innovation for Humana
Drive corporate compliance to the preferred-supplier program via end-user change management and communications programs
Work closely with Procurement Operations and Corporate Payables to ensure a seamless end-to-end experience for associates
Develop and implement leading sourcing practices for environmental sustainability and supplier code of conduct
Mitigate legal and commercial risk for Humana
